A skater extends her arms horizontally, holding a 5-kg mass in each hand. She is rotating about a vertical axis with an angular velocity of one revolution per second. If she drops her hands to her sides, what will the final angular velocity (in rev/s) be if her moment of inertia remains approximately constant at 5 kg⋅m2, and the distance of the masses from the axis changes from 1 m to 0.1 m?

Definitions:

Theta Waves

A type of brainwave primarily observed in sleep and meditation, associated with relaxation, creativity, and reduced consciousness.

Electrooculograph

A technique for measuring the corneo-retinal standing potential between the front and the back of the human eye, used to track eye movements.

Electroencephalograph

A device used to record the electrical activity of the brain, often employed in the diagnosis and monitoring of neurological conditions.

Electrocardiograph

A medical device used to record the electrical activity of the heart over a period, useful for diagnosing heart conditions.
